KARACHI: Actress Ushna Shah, who has always been vocal about issues that are clouding society, has become ‘Goodwill Ambassador’ of World Wildlife Fund (WWF).
The actress has joined WWF hoping that the partnership will bring great value to our mission of nature conservation in Pakistan. “Besides being a brilliant actress, Ushna is an ardent environmental activist and a fervent supporter of animal rights, protection of endangered species in Pakistan, and conserving the environment,” the WWF said in a social media post.

The 31-year-old is an animal lover and a strong advocate for the better treatment of animals in Pakistan. According to Hammad Naqi Khan, Director General, WWF-Pakistan, the organization is excited to have Shah on board as a WWF-Pakistan Goodwill Ambassador and is hopeful that she will play her role to mobilize the public to play their part in protecting the planer.
Speaking during the event, Ushna Shah shared that she is deeply passionate about saving the incredible wildlife of Pakistan, which is facing ever-increasing threats. She stressed the need to understand that wildlife is an important part of the ecosystem and our survival is in so many ways tied to biodiversity. Only when we understand that intricate balance of nature, would we value its services to us.
Moreover, sharing the news on Instagram, Shah shared that she is honoured to join hands with WWF as the Goodwill Ambassador and be a part of the panda family. “WWF’s mission is working to sustain the natural world for the benefit of people and nature. I am grateful for this platform and can not wait to get to work with these dedicated and passionate individuals,” she wrote.
